Pytorch limit number of threads

1: Operating Systems Overview 17 WRAPUP We’ve completed our first overview of an Operating System – this was the equivalent of a Satellite picture. The next view will be at the level of a high flying plane. After that, we’ll be at ground level, looking at pieces in detail. OPERATING SYSTEM OVERVIEW Dec 16, 2019 · Interrupt GATE Problem 1 by Tutorials Point (India) Ltd. 4:22. ... Operating System Security by Tutorials Point (India) Ltd. 5:55. Security Problems and Security Threads
Hoobly conures
Aug 11, 2015 · Any operating system that allows for multitasking relies heavily on the use of context switching to allow different processes to run at the same time. Typically, there are three situations that a context switch is necessary, as shown below.
Check out each process serially. Then alternate left and right. The bottom line is that for both uniprocessor multiprogramming or multiprocessing we must control access to the shared variable.

Interrupt in os tutorialspoint


He writes programs as if the memory is linear, and the operating system and processor are concerned about its partitioning and converting to virtual addresses. Programmer on segmentation systems, however, lists two parts of the address, segment and page in their programs. All pages are of the same size while the segments are different. Hardware Interrupts − They occur in response to an external event, such as an external interrupt pin going high or low. Software Interrupts − They occur in response to an instruction sent in software. The only type of interrupt that the “Arduino language” supports is the attachInterrupt() function. Using Interrupts in Arduino

Jun 30, 2000 · Interrupts can occur at unexpected times during the execution of a program and are used to respond to signals; they are signals that processor attention is needed from hardware. When a hardware device issues an interrupt, the interrupt handler is found within the kernel. Next month, we will discuss interrupts in more detail. Jan 18, 2018 · 93 videos Play all Operating System Tutorials Point (India) Ltd. Inside the mind of a master procrastinator | Tim Urban - Duration: 14:04. TED Recommended for you

DMA stands for "Direct Memory Access" and is a method of transferring data from the computer's RAM to another part of the computer without processing it using the CPU.While most data that is input or output from your computer is processed by the CPU, some data does not require processing, or can be processed by another device. An operating system designer may label the handler for a hardware interrupt as an exception, trap, or fault handler. Terminology questions also arise because an interrupt handler in the operating system may invoke a thread's exception handler, which raises the question of whether the original event is an interrupt or an exception. Apr 06, 2017 · We use it to separate code running with different privileges. For example, an application program is generally not trusted to communicate directly with your disk drive.

Oct 07, 2017 · The objective of this post is to explain how to configure timer interrupts on the ESP32, using the Arduino core. The tests were performed on a DFRobot’s ESP-WROOM-32 device integrated in a ESP32 FireBeetle board. Introduction The objective of this post is to explain how to configure timer interrupts on the ESP32, using the Arduino core. In a multiuser OS, more than one user can use the same system at a same time through the multi I/O terminal or through the network. For example: windows, Linux, Mac, etc. A multiuser OS uses timesharing to support multiple users. ii) Multiprocessing OS: A multiprocessing OS can support the execution of multiple processes at the same time. Operating System - I/O Softwares Interrupts The CPU hardware uses an interrupt request line wire which helps CPU to sense after executing every instruction. When the CPU checks that a controller has put a signal on the interrupt request line, the CPU saves a state, such as

An interrupt in an operating system is a kind of event generated either internally or externally that triggers a specific sequence of events. It might be easier to explain on a smaller level: Hardware interrupts come from outside the operating sys... Dec 24, 2012 · operating system structure 1. Operating-System Structures System Components Operating System Services System Calls System Programs System Structure Virtual Machines System Design and Implementation System Generation 2.

Dec 08, 2016 · Interrupt: An interrupt is a function of an operating system that provides multi-process multi-tasking. The interrupt is a signal that prompts the operating system to stop work on one process and start work on another.

Multiprogramming is a rudimentary form of parallel processing in which several programs are run at the same time on a uniprocessor. Since there is only one processor , there can be no true simultaneous execution of different programs. Instead, the operating system executes part of one program, then part of another, and so on. To the user it ...

Oct 07, 2017 · The objective of this post is to explain how to configure timer interrupts on the ESP32, using the Arduino core. The tests were performed on a DFRobot’s ESP-WROOM-32 device integrated in a ESP32 FireBeetle board. Introduction The objective of this post is to explain how to configure timer interrupts on the ESP32, using the Arduino core. Each midrange instruction is a 14-bit word divided into an OPCODE which specifies the instruction type and one or more operands which further specify the operation of the instruction. The midrange Instruction Set Summary in the table below lists the instructions recognized by the MPASM assembler. The instruction set is highly orthogonal and is grouped into three …

When the operating system boots, it registers a set of callbacks (a table of function pointers, actually) with the processor using a special instruction which takes the address of the first entry of the table. When interrupt N is triggered, the processor pulls the Nth entry from the table and runs the code at the location in memory it refers to ...

how to create your own simple ‘embedded operating system’ (see Chapter 7). This ‘do-it-yourself’ approach is typical in small embedded applications, where the memory requirements and expense of a desktop operating system (like Windows or Linux) or of a so-called ‘real-time operating system’ simply cannot be justified. However, the Nov 12, 2013 · When Synchronization is not Necessary • The same interrupt cannot occur until the handler terminates • Interrupt handlers and softirqs are nonpreemptable, non-blocking • A kernel control path performing interrupt handling cannot be interrupted by a kernel control path executing a deferrable function or a system call service routine ...

This book is dedicated to: My wife who first encouraged me to teach this class and then put up with my spending countless hours on this book and also helped with numerous comments on the first 7: Deadlocks 4 • Traffic only in one direction. • Each section of a bridge can be viewed as a resource. • If a deadlock occurs, it can be resolved if one car backs up (preempt 1.11.1. System Call Parameters¶. Three general methods exist for passing parameters to the OS: Parameters can be passed in registers. When there are more parameters than registers, parameters can be stored in a block and the block address can be passed as a parameter to a register. Apr 06, 2017 · We use it to separate code running with different privileges. For example, an application program is generally not trusted to communicate directly with your disk drive.

The interrupt mechanism accepts an address ─ a number that selects a specific interrupt handling routine/function from a small set. In most architectures, this address is an offset stored in a table called the interrupt vector table. This vector contains the memory addresses of specialized interrupt handlers. Device-Independent I/O Software Hardware Interrupts − They occur in response to an external event, such as an external interrupt pin going high or low. Software Interrupts − They occur in response to an instruction sent in software. The only type of interrupt that the “Arduino language” supports is the attachInterrupt() function. Using Interrupts in Arduino

In this case, the process itself will release the CPU voluntarily. The scheduler will then proceed to the next process in the ready queue. Otherwise, if the CPU burst of the currently running process is longer than 1-time quantum, the timer will go off and will cause an interrupt to the operating system. ii ABOUT THE TUTORIAL Operating System Tutorial An operating system (OS) is a collection of software that manages computer hardware resources and provides common services for computer programs. The operating system is a vital component of the system software in a computer system.

The Hardware traps it to the Operating System. (ii) Before transferring the control to any User Program, it is the responsibility of the Operating System to ensure that the Timer is set to interrupt. Thus, if the timer interrupts then the Operating System regains the control.

The interrupt mechanism accepts an address ─ a number that selects a specific interrupt handling routine/function from a small set. In most architectures, this address is an offset stored in a table called the interrupt vector table. This vector contains the memory addresses of specialized interrupt handlers. Device-Independent I/O Software

Kristin nelson net worth

Asi turkish drama in urdu

Minecraft hamachi timed out

  • Emil nier automata

Which airports have loungekey lounges

French pop artists
Tv news report script example ks2
Fc 347 frequency counter
Hp 27f monitor price